Updated google imagery blacklist entry to include the pb implementation of the vt endpoint for URLs like these:
[https://www.google.at/maps/vt?pb=!1m4!1m3!1e{z}!2i{x}!3u{y}!2m2!1e1!2sm!3b0](https://www.openstreetmap.org/id#background=custom:https://www.google.at/maps/vt%3Fpb%3D!1m4!1m3!1e{z}!2i{x}!3u{y}!2m2!1e1!2sm!3b0)
The extension of the regular expression is specifically targeted to googles proprietary parameter design, as explored in [this stack overflow post](https://stackoverflow.com/questions/47017387/decoding-the-google-maps-embedded-parameters).
